
词汇分析:make offer
“make offer”是一个动词短语,意为“提出报价”或“提出建议”。该短语主要用于商业和交易场合,通常涉及到给出某种条件或价格。
词义辨析
“make offer”本身没有形容词和名词的不同含义,但它可以在不同的上下文中具有不同的语气或含义。比如,在正式商业交易中,它可能意味着提出一个具体的价格,而在非正式场合,它可能仅仅是表达意向。

例句
-
He decided to make an offer on the house.
他决定对这所房子提出报价。
-
Before you make an offer, ensure you have done your research.
在你提出报价之前,确保你已经做好了研究。
-
The company will make an offer to the best candidate.
公司将向最佳候选人提出报价。
-
She was excited to make an offer on her dream car.
她很兴奋能对她梦想中的车提出报价。
-
We need to make an offer that is competitive.
我们需要提出一个有竞争力的报价。
